I am trying to configure live chat for messages and calls.

I have set the destination in "Voice & Chat" / Live chat to the department.

So far so good, the message bubble shows the chat unavailable out of office hours.

In "Call Handling" / GRPxxx for the department, "When office is open route to" is set to a queue.

So two problems - the queue usually has only one member in it - which is a forwarded extension for our virtual receptionist service hosted by an external 3rd party. I need chat messages to go to a 3cx extension but that extension should not receive calls. I need calls to go to the virtual extension during work hours and to voicemail outside work hours.

Am I missing something here?
 
Perhaps I am thinking too simply about this - but why don't you use a user's (or different queue for multiple message recipients) own Live Chat link, instead of the Department one, which needs special handling? Or assign the DID to hit the current redirecting queue directly instead of via the department, so the department config can just send the Live Chat as needed?

OR are we talking about Voice and Messages coming via the Chat Link exclusively, not real calls coming in via a SIP Trunk?
